It was for this purpose that the Romans came to name their original province in the location, that initially covered the whole western side of the Iberian peninsula, Lusitania. The initially location settled by the Lusitanians was almost certainly the Douro valley and the region of Beira Alta then they moved south, and expanded on both sides of the Tagus river, ahead of getting conquered by the Romans. After this, Lusitania’s northern border was along the Douro river, whilst its eastern border passed by means of Salmantica and Caesarobriga to the Anas river. In 1986, Portugal, along with Spain, joined the European Economic Community that later became the European Union . In the following years Portugal’s economy progressed significantly as a result of EEC/EU structural and cohesion funds and Portuguese companies’ much easier access to foreign markets. Present day France was conquered around 50 BC, about 200 years later by Julius Caesar . As a result, Spanish was derived from an earlier version of Latin than French. Post-Roman history also played out fairly differently in every single area. Both Iberia and Gaul came under the influence of German tribes – the Franks in case of Gaul and the Visigoths in case of Iberia. The Visigoths spoke a Gothic language which didn’t have a significant effect on the regional language.

Export commodities incorporated clothing and footwear, machinery, chemical compounds, cork and paper products, and hides. Export partners included Spain 26.five percent, Germany 12.9 percent, France 12 percent, UK 6.7 percent, US 6.1 percent. Import commodities integrated machinery and transport gear, chemicals, petroleum, textiles, agricultural items. Import partners included Spain 29 %, Germany 13.1 percent, France eight.1 %, Italy five.six percent, and the Netherlands 4.4 %.
